What Is the Help Movie On: Streaming Guide & Showtimes

The film commonly referred to as the help movie follows a young white woman who decides to write a book from the perspective of Black maids in 1960s Mississippi. Their voices expose systemic injustice, personal courage, and the quiet ways everyday people shift cultural expectations.

This story dramatizes how private pain becomes public testimony, turning domestic labor into a lens for national conversations about race, class, and gender. Below is a structured snapshot of key dimensions that define the world and stakes of the help movie.

Aspect Details Impact Source Material
Setting Jackson, Mississippi, early 1960s Anchors systemic racism in everyday routines Kathryn Stockett novel
Protagonist Skeeter Phelan Challenges social norms through writing Fictionalized perspective
Central Conflict Maids risking jobs to share stories Moral courage versus personal safety Narrative driven by testimonies
Thematic Focus Rise of civil rights awareness Individual stories fueling broader movements Historical context integration

The Historical Context of the Help Movie

Placing the help movie within the American civil rights era reveals how fiction can spotlight overlooked labor and amplify marginalized perspectives. The narrative aligns with real legal shifts and grassroots organizing that targeted employment discrimination.

Key Historical Touchstones

The film references voter registration drives, economic boycotts, and courtroom testimonies that reflect the risks activists and domestic workers took to demand dignity and legal protection. These references connect personal story arcs to documented campaigns, showing how cinema can translate history into accessible drama.

Character Dynamics and Representation

Character relationships in the help movie highlight tensions between solidarity and fear, revealing how power structures operate inside private homes. The evolving trust between maids and Skeeter illustrates how shared purpose can challenge internalized hierarchies.

Interpersonal Trust

Secret meetings, coded language, and protective gestures underscore how marginalized people build community under surveillance. These subtle interactions carry emotional weight and demonstrate the cost of speaking out in hostile environments.

Social Class and Agency

Differences in education, income, and mobility shape each character’s choices, yet the film grants agency to those traditionally rendered passive. By centering their decisions, the help movie reframes domestic work as skilled emotional and intellectual labor.

Narrative Structure and Storytelling Techniques

The help movie uses a layered timeline that interweaves past trauma with present consequences, guiding viewers to recognize patterns of injustice. Voiceover, domestic spaces, and carefully chosen dialogue create intimacy while maintaining critical distance.

Framing Devices

Skeeter’s manuscript acts as a narrative container, allowing each maid to recount experiences on their own terms. This structure emphasizes authorship as resistance and transforms the act of telling into a catalyst for change.

Cinematic Symbolism

Objects such as the typed manuscript, segregated entrances, and household routines serve as visual metaphors for exclusion and possibility. By highlighting these details, the film encourages viewers to read domestic spaces as sites of political contestation.

Cultural Reception and Legacy

Since its release, the help movie has sparked debates about who gets to tell stories about racial injustice and how those stories are framed in popular culture. Critics and audiences continue to examine its commercial success alongside its representational complexity.

Public Dialogue

Discussions about authenticity, stereotype, and celebrity advocacy reveal how media shapes collective memory around civil rights. Viewers’ responses often reflect ongoing conversations about empathy, responsibility, and allyship in contemporary society.

Long-Term Influence

The film’s engagement with testimonial writing and grassroots organizing has inspired classroom curricula, community screenings, and new projects centered on marginalized voices. Its legacy persists in how stories of domestic labor and institutional change are framed in later works.

FAQ

Reader questions

Is the help movie based on real events or people?

The help movie is a fictionalized narrative inspired by the broader historical reality of Black domestic workers and civil rights activism in Mississippi, but it does not recount specific true stories or named individuals.

What inspired Skeeter’s decision to write the book in the film?

Skeeter’s motivation stems from her awareness of systemic injustice and a personal relationship with a childhood maid, pushing her to amplify ignored voices despite risks to her own reputation and safety.

How accurately does the movie depict 1960s Southern society? The film captures key social tensions and everyday realities of the era, though dramatization and selective focus mean it reflects a symbolic truth more than a detailed documentary account of that time. Why is the help movie still relevant to modern discussions about race?

Its exploration of storytelling as power, institutional bias, and moral courage continues to resonate, offering a framework for examining contemporary struggles over representation, labor, and equity.
